Output 18b0166cb9b14c303b0bc3f754f9bd955f5206907e461e4a2bd0abd998e7029c:0

value
2609550212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3909857268df0f3f31d1134812068166a93c0057 OP_EQUAL
address
36tbr2aV4bbfymVz1NiqvXtg4MmbTqv8S9
transaction
18b0166cb9b14c303b0bc3f754f9bd955f5206907e461e4a2bd0abd998e7029c
spent
true